Understanding the Landscape: Different Types of "Psych" Professionals
The term "psych" is often used broadly, but it's crucial to understand the different kinds of mental health professionals who may be readily available near me psychiatrist you. Each expertise offers unique knowledge and approaches to care. Here's a breakdown of some typical titles you might encounter:
- Psychologist: Psychologists typically hold a doctoral degree (PhD or PsyD) in psychology. They are trained in a wide variety of therapeutic approaches and concentrate on identifying and treating mental health conditions through therapy and counseling. They typically perform psychological screening and assessment. Psychologists normally do not prescribe medication, although there are exceptions in some areas.
- bipolar psychiatrist near me: Psychiatrists are medical doctors (MD or DO) who specialize in mental health. They are trained to detect and deal with mental disorders, and they can prescribe medication. Psychiatrists typically deal with people who require medication management together with therapy.
- Therapist/Counselor: These terms are typically utilized interchangeably and incorporate a broad range of experts who supply talk therapy. They might hold master's degrees in counseling, social work (MSW, LCSW), or marital relationship and household therapy (LMFT). Therapists and therapists help individuals deal with psychological, behavioral, and relationship challenges. They can not prescribe medication.
- Social Worker: Social workers in mental health settings (frequently LCSWs) supply therapy, case management, and connect individuals with community resources. They focus on the private consultant psychiatrist near me within their social environment, resolving systemic and societal aspects affecting mental well-being.
- Certified Professional Counselor (LPC): LPCs are master's-level clinicians who offer counseling services to people, families, and groups. They are trained in numerous healing strategies and resolve a large variety of mental health issues.
It's important to consider your particular needs when searching for "psych near me." Do you need medication management? Are you looking for specific restorative techniques like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) or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T)? Understanding your requirements will assist you narrow your search and find the most appropriate expert.
Steps to Find Your "Psych Near Me": Practical Strategies
Discovering the right mental health expert can feel overwhelming, however with a systematic technique, it becomes much more manageable. Here are efficient techniques to locate a "psych near me":
Online Directories and Search Engines:
- Psychology Today Therapist Finder: This extensively used directory enables you to browse for therapists, psychiatrists, and counselors by place, specialization, insurance, and therapy type.
- GoodTherapy.org: Similar to Psychology Today, this directory site offers detailed profiles of mental health experts, emphasizing ethical and effective therapy practices.
- Zocdoc: While mostly for medical doctors, Zocdoc likewise includes psychiatrists and some therapists, enabling you to book appointments online and often filter by insurance.
- Google Maps and General Search Engines: Simply browsing "psychologist near me," "therapist near me," or "psychiatrist near me" on Google or Google Maps can yield local outcomes. Look for validated listings and examine online evaluations.
Insurance Provider Websites:
- In-Network Provider Search: If you have medical insurance, your insurance coverage supplier's site is an important resource. Most insurance provider have online directory sites that allow you to browse for in-network mental health providers in your location. This is vital for understanding coverage and lessening out-of-pocket expenses.
Referrals from Primary Care Physician (PCP):
- Talk to Your Doctor: Your medical care doctor is often a great starting point. They can offer referrals to mental health specialists they understand and trust in your area. They can also offer initial assessments and guidance.
Neighborhood Mental Health Centers:
- Local Resources: Community mental university hospital offer services on a sliding scale based upon income, making mental healthcare available to a larger variety of people. These centers are usually situated within communities and provide numerous services, consisting of therapy, medication management, and support system. Browse online for "community mental health center [your city/town]"
University Counseling Centers:
- University Resources (Even if Not a Student): Universities typically have therapy centers for trainees, but some might also use services to the broader community, often on a minimized fee basis. If you live near a university, exploring their counseling center can be a beneficial option.
Worker Assistance Programs (EAPs):
- Workplace Benefits: If you are utilized, examine if your company provides an Employee Assistance Program (EAP). EAPs normally provide personal, short-term counseling and referrals to mental health specialists as an advantage to workers.
Expert Organizations:
- National and Local Associations: Organizations like the American Psychological Association (APA), the American psychiatric therapist near me Association (APaA), and the National Association of Social Workers (NASW) typically have websites with directory sites or resources to help you discover qualified experts in your location.
What to Consider When Choosing Your "Psych Near Me": Finding the Right Fit
Once you have a list of prospective "psych near me" choices, the next action is to assess them and pick the best suitable for you. Think about these factors:
- Specialization and Expertise: Does the expert specialize in the specific concerns you are dealing with (e.g., anxiety, depression, trauma, relationship problems)? Try to find specialists whose profiles mention experience in your locations of issue.
- Therapeutic Approach: Different therapists utilize different therapeutic approaches (e.g., CBT, psychodynamic therapy, humanistic therapy). Research study various approaches and see if any resonate with you. Many profiles will note the approaches utilized.
- Insurance coverage and Cost: Verify if the expert is in-network with your insurance coverage (if suitable). If paying out-of-pocket, inquire about their costs and payment alternatives. Some therapists offer moving scale fees based on earnings.
- Logistics and Practicalities: Consider the place, workplace hours, and schedule. Do these factors line up with your schedule and requirements?
- Individual Connection and Comfort: Therapy is a deeply personal process. It's vital to discover a therapist with whom you feel comfy and can develop a relying on relationship. Many therapists provide short initial phone assessments to see if it feels like a good fit. Don't be reluctant to use these.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s) About Finding "Psych Near Me"
Q1: What's the distinction in between a psychologist and a psychiatrist?
- A: Psychologists generally have a doctoral degree (PhD or PsyD) in psychology and concentrate on therapy and psychological screening. Psychiatrists are medical doctors (MD or DO) who can prescribe medication and frequently manage medication alongside therapy. Both can supply therapy, however psychiatrists are geared up to deal with conditions needing medication management.
Q2: How much does therapy usually cost?
- A: The cost of therapy varies depending on area, the therapist's certifications, and whether they are in-network with your insurance. Out-of-pocket expenses can vary from ₤ 75 to ₤ 200+ per session. Community mental university hospital and therapists using sliding scale costs tend to be more economical. Consult your insurance coverage supplier to comprehend your coverage for mental health services.
Q3: What if I do not like the very first therapist I select?
- A: Finding the best therapist is like discovering the best set of shoes-- it might take a couple of tries! It's perfectly okay to try out a therapist for a couple of sessions and then decide if it's a good fit. Therapists understand this, and your well-being is the concern. Don't hesitate to look for a various professional if you feel it's not the best match.
